How To Avoid Miscarriage During Pregnancy?

Question: My wife become pregnant after two miscarriages which just in two months time. Yesterday day knight she's bleeding. She is regularly taking macgest100 mg. daily in the morning and dopy plus. Plz do suggest to save the pregnancy

Brief Answer:
get transvaginal ultraouns scan done

Detailed Answer:
Hi,

I read your query and I understand your concerns.

Following is my reply:

1) 2 early miscarriages suggest probable chromosomal malformations which have lead to miscarriage.

2) Right now i advice immediate transvaginal ultrasoound scan to see the heart beat of baby and any bleeding around the baby.

3) If the baby is still healthy request doctor to give you progesterone injections which will help in supporting pregnancy
